Why Battery Safety Matters

Most cordless pool cleaners run on lithium-ion batteries. These batteries are compact, rechargeable, and powerful, but they can be sensitive to misuse. Overcharging, overheating, or physical damage can reduce performance—or worse, cause safety issues.

Ensuring battery safety isn’t just about longevity—it’s about protecting your property and maintaining safe usage around water, children, and pets.

Battery Safety Best Practices

Here’s what to know when handling cordless robot pool cleaners:

1. Always Use the Manufacturer’s Charger

Using a generic or incompatible charger may cause overvoltage or overheating. The charger included with your robot is calibrated for the battery’s capacity and charging cycles.

2. Avoid Overcharging

Remove the cleaner from the charger once it’s full. Continuous charging can degrade the battery’s chemistry and increase the risk of overheating or swelling.

3. Store in a Cool, Dry Place

High temperatures can damage battery cells. Don’t leave your cleaner or charging components in direct sunlight, hot garages, or damp environments.

4. Inspect for Leaks or Damage

Before and after use, check the battery compartment for any signs of fluid leakage, corrosion, or cracks. Stop usage immediately if damage is found.

5. Follow a Monthly Full Cycle

To keep the battery cells healthy, run a full discharge and recharge cycle at least once a month—especially if you don’t use the device regularly.

6. Keep Charging Components Dry

Even though the robot may be waterproof, the charging base or port is not. Ensure the unit is completely dry before connecting to a power source.

The Importance of Smart Battery Management in Large Pools

If you own a larger pool or clean frequently—such as after storms, parties, or during peak swim season—battery performance becomes even more critical. Inconsistent charge cycles or overheating can reduce cleaning time and impact your robot’s ability to complete a full cycle.

Models with built-in intelligent charging systems are essential in such scenarios. They help regulate energy consumption, improve safety, and ensure the cleaner finishes its job without interruptions.
